THE PROGRAM
The goal of the Ray Strebe Resource Center is to provide long-term services to adults with  developmental disabilities.  Our services are for those who are in need of full-time programming to ensure the development and maintenance of functional skills required for self-advocacy, community integration, employment and self-care.

TRAINING OFFERED
At the Ray Strebe Resource Center, proper training leads to expanded opportunities. This is why we offer expert training in the following areas:

• Self-help skills
• Activities of daily living
• Vocational skills
• Community awareness
• Social interaction skills


SERVICES AND SUPPORTS
The Ray Strebe Resource Center caters to adults with severe intellectual disabilities. The individual’s needs are of the highest priority, and with a low consumer-to-staff ratio, we ensure proper one-on-one instruction.


JOINING THE PROGRAM
To determine an individual’s eligibility for the Ray Strebe Resource Center, please read the list below:

The individual must be:

  • Developmentally disabled with a primary diagnosis of mental retardation
  • At least 18 years of age
  • Free from behavioral and medical conditions which pose hazard to self, others and/or
  • association property
  • Able to tolerate a six (6) hour program day


In addition, the individuals should be referred by the Inland Regional Center.
